Philadelphia & Trenton Car Theft Arrests


Upper Darby Man charged with Stealing Vehicles in Trenton and philadelphia

An Upper Darby, Pennsylvania man is facing multiple charges related to a series of vehicle thefts spanning across state lines. Muhammad Fati Khursheed, 33, has been implicated in stealing vehicles from both Trenton, New Jersey, and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, according to police reports.

Investigation Uncovers Stolen Vehicle Ring

The Charges against Khursheed follow a joint investigation by the Philadelphia and Trenton Police Departments.The Philadelphia Police Department initially investigated a series of car thefts within the city, which led detectives to a junkyard containing fourteen stolen vehicles in various conditions, along with four stolen engines.

Sharing intelligence proved pivotal. Information gleaned from the Philadelphia investigation was then shared with the Trenton Police Department. This collaborative effort led Trenton authorities to a junkyard in Wrightstown,New Jersey,where additional stolen vehicles were discovered.

Stolen Vehicles Recovered and Returned

All six of the stolen vehicles located in New Jersey, which were taken in April and May of 2025, have as been recovered and returned to their rightful owners, offering some relief to the victims of these crimes.

Khursheed is now charged with six counts of theft of a motor vehicle and six counts of receiving stolen property in connection with the Trenton cases. He also faces charges in Philadelphia, though specific details of these charges and the stolen property recovered in the city have not yet been released.

Preventative Measures Against Vehicle Theft

Vehicle theft remains a significant concern for many vehicle owners.Beyond the financial loss, the inconvenience and emotional distress caused by such crimes can be substantial. Here are some proactive measures you can take to minimize the risk of your vehicle being stolen:

  • Install an Alarm System: A loud alarm can deter thieves and alert you and others in the vicinity to a potential break-in.
  • Use a Steering Wheel Lock: A visible deterrent like a steering wheel lock can make your vehicle a less attractive target.
  • Park in Well-lit Areas: When possible, park your vehicle in well-lit and high-traffic areas to reduce the chances of it being targeted.
  • remove Valuables: Never leave valuable items in plain sight inside your vehicle.
  • Consider a GPS Tracker: A GPS tracking device can definitely help law enforcement locate your vehicle quickly if it is indeed stolen.

Staying vigilant and taking these precautions can significantly reduce your risk of becoming a victim of vehicle theft.

Tips for Reporting Stolen Vehicles

If, despite your efforts, your vehicle is stolen, immediate action is crucial for a successful stolen car recovery. Here’s what to do:

  1. Report It Instantly: Contact the police at once and file a police report. Provide all available details, including the make, model, VIN, and license plate number.
  2. Contact Your Insurance Company: Report the theft to your insurance carrier to begin the claims process.
  3. Use Online Resources: Check local online resources (like craigslist or Facebook Marketplace). Sometimes, thieves will try to sell parts from the vehicle.

Prompt reporting can significantly boost your chance of stolen car recovery. The police are dependent upon timely reports to find stolen vehicles.
